Plan Szkolenia

1. Wprowadzenie do RabbitMQ

  • Konfigurowanie wymaganych folderów
  • Pobieranie i instalowanie RabbitMQ

2. Zrozumienie przesyłania wiadomości

  • Rola konsumenta
  • Rola producenta
  • Wiązanie konsumentów i producentów
  • Wiadomości i trwałość
  • Jak zweryfikować dostarczenie

3. Administrowanie RabbitMQ

  • Uruchamianie i zatrzymywanie węzłów
  • Pliki konfiguracyjne RabbitMQ
  • Jak zarządzać uprawnieniami
  • Wyświetlanie statystyk i analizowanie dzienników
  • Wysyłanie alertów
  • Jak skonfigurować przetwarzanie równoległe

4. Wysoka dostępność z klastrem

  • Architektura klastra
  • Kolejki w klastrze
  • Konfiguracja klastra testowego
  • Rozmieszczanie węzłów na większej liczbie maszyn
  • Jak zachować wiadomości: kolejki lustrzane

5. Perspektywa programisty

  • Pisanie solidnego kodu
  • Instalacja i konfiguracja HAProxy
  • Błędne przełączanie klientów między serwerami

6. Wdrażanie przełączania awaryjnego i replikacji

  • Konfigurowanie master/slave opartego na load balancerze
  • Instalacja wtyczki Shovel
  • Konfigurowanie i uruchamianie wtyczki Shovel

7. Narzędzia internetowe do administrowania RabbitMQ

  • Wtyczka RabbitMQ Management
  • Zarządzanie RabbitMQ z poziomu konsoli internetowej
  • Zarządzanie użytkownikami z poziomu konsoli internetowej
  • Zarządzanie kolejką z poziomu konsoli internetowej
  • Korzystanie z interfejsu wiersza poleceń

8. RabbitMQ i interfejs API REST

  • Funkcje interfejsu API REST
  • Statystyki Access
  • udostępnianie vhostów i użytkowników

9. Monitorowanie i zabezpieczanie RabbitMQ

  • Trwałość wiadomości i potwierdzanie wiadomości
  • Wykorzystanie pamięci i limity procesów
  • Konfiguracja SSL

Wymagania

  • Doświadczenie z interfejsem wiersza poleceń Linux.
  • Zrozumienie koncepcji rozwoju aplikacji korporacyjnych.

Uczestnicy

  • Specjaliści IT
 14 godzin

Liczba uczestników


cena netto za uczestnika

Opinie uczestników (7)

Propozycje terminów

Powiązane Kategorie